Recruit CRM vs RocketReach — at a glance
| Feature | Recruit CRM | RocketReach |
|---|---|---|
| Rating | 4.8 / 5 | 4.8 / 5 |
| Reviews | 16 | 434 |
| Starting price | $95 /user/month | $39 /Month |
| Free trial | Yes | Yes |
| Free version | No | No |
| Best for |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business | Large Enterprises, Medium Business, Small Business |
| Category | Applicant Tracking System (ATS) | Email Finder Tools |
| Integrations | 10+ apps | 6+ apps |
| Platforms | SaaS/Web/Cloud, Browser Based (Cloud), Mobile - Windows,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S | SaaS/Web/Cloud |
| API | — | Available |
| Support modes | Business Hours, Online | Online |
| Certifications | — | GDPR |
| Data residency | — | Global |
Key differences between Recruit CRM and RocketReach
- Pricing: Recruit CRM starts at $95 /user/month, while RocketReach starts at $39 /Month.
- User satisfaction: Recruit CRM scores higher with a 4.8-star average.
- Deployment: Recruit CRM sup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Browser Based (Cloud), Mobile - Windows, Mobile - Android, Mobile - iOS; RocketReach supports SaaS/Web/Cloud.

Key strengths
- Simplified Recruitment Process: With Recruit CRM, you can easily manage your entire recruitment workflow, from job posting to candidate placement. This means less time spent on administrative tasks and more time engaging with top talent.
- Intuitive User Interface: The platform's user-friendly design lets even less tech-savvy users get around easily. Your team can get up to speed quickly, boosting productivity from day one.
- Candidate Tracking: Recruit CRM offers reliable tracking features that let you monitor candidate progress smoothly. You'll always know where each candidate stands in the hiring process, improving communication within your team.
- Accurate social and profile matching: The platform pulls associated LinkedIn, GitHub, and other public profiles to help users verify identities and add context. This leads to more personalized messaging and better targeting, especially when reaching out to technical roles or senior decision-makers.
- Strong integrations for outreach workflows: RocketReach connects smoothly with CRMs, email engagement tools, and productivity platforms. This reduces copy-paste tasks and lets teams funnel new contacts directly into sequences, pipelines, or applicant workflows with minimal effort.
- Easy bulk search capabilities: Users can upload domain lists, company names, or URLs and retrieve large batches of contacts in one go. This makes RocketReach efficient for organizations that prospect at scale, removing repetitive lookups and improving overall productivity.

Reasons buyers look elsewhere
- Users may seek alternatives to Recruit CRM due to budget constraints, as some alternatives offer similar features at a more affordable price, making them appealing for startups or small businesses.
- Organizations with specific industry needs might look for alternatives that provide tailored functionalities or integrations that better align with their unique recruitment processes and workflows.
- Teams that prioritize user experience may switch to alternatives with more intuitive interfaces or superior customer support, enhancing their overall efficiency and satisfaction during recruitment tasks.
- Enterprises that need SOC-2–level controls, data residency options, or stricter audit features sometimes choose more enterprise-focused platforms.
- Power users or large SDR teams may compare cost-per-credit pricing and choose alternatives that offer bigger monthly quotas or unlimited search plans.
- Some users want broader global coverage, intent data, technographics, or deeper firmographic details than RocketReach provides.
